## Artifact Signing — SDK Parity Notes (Weekly Sync)

Kestrel SDK for Android reached parity with the Swift client this sprint: offline queueing, batched telemetry, and retry semantics now match. Both SDKs ship as signed artifacts from the same pipeline. Remaining gap: background sync throttling, targeted next sprint. Verify both release bundles before tagging. Both artifacts validate against the shared signing key below.

signing key of kawig-fafog = bky19_6Fypv1qws7J8qJtaYjX

RUNBOOK — Moseland Group office move, leg 3

Quick one for the driver's coordinator: leg 3 covers the shift from Tarn House to the new Ridgeway Court suite. Everything except the blue-tagged trolley goes in the main truck — that trolley carries the director's files and rides with Pinfold Couriers instead. Keep the schedule loose by an hour in case the lift is flaky. Hand-over for the blue-tagged trolley follows the confidential line below.

courier memo of bawef-kaguf: the briion quenox courier leaves the tamdor aldius joreth belion julir joreth wenix pelath ledger at gate 7145 under passcode 571533

Handover note — from Priya to the incoming contractor. The static-analysis baseline file for the Fernhollow codebase lives in the tooling repo under analysis/baseline.lock. Don't regenerate it casually: it suppresses roughly 900 legacy findings, and a fresh run will flood CI. Updates go through the encrypted baseline archive so history stays tamper-evident. The archive tool will prompt once when you first open it; enter the recovery passphrase below.

strongbox words: oliael-gilax-lamael